body:language Tim Etchells

body:language talks - Tim Etchells
Lilian Baylis Studio
11 Oct 2010

body:language returns with a new series of talks in the Lilian Baylis Studio about the body in dance and live performance, curated by Guy Cools.

Tim Etchells is an artist and a writer based in the UK. He has worked in a wide variety of contexts, notably as the leader of the world renowned performance group Forced Entertainment.



body:language Dana Caspersen

body:language talks - Dana Caspersen
Lilian Baylis Studio
6 Dec 2010

body:language returns with a new series of talks in the Lilian Baylis Studio about the body in dance and live performance, curated by Guy Cools.

Dana Caspersen is an American artist who has been working in Frankfurt, Germany since 1988, first as a member of the Ballet Frankfurt and now with the Forsythe Company.

IDILL

idill
International dance online short film festival

An international online film competition set up by Charleroi/Danses in Brussels, Sadler's Wells in London and La Gaîté Lyrique in Paris, in collaboration with TV channel Arte.
